Could you please clarify whether the 30-year Master Plan will have any impact on the existing plans for the Ortega Park pool?  

The master planning process will not have any impact on the plans for the Ortega Park Pool.  We are currently in the process of securing the building permits.  The project is not yet funded but will be shovel ready. 

Could you please let us know:

Have Parks & Recreation staff conducted any meetings with stakeholders regarding the Master Plan?  

Our outreach efforts began in April (with Earth Day) and have been initially focused on pop-ups in City parks and at special events.  The purpose of the pop-ups is to begin to get the word out about the project.

What stakeholders have been contacted or invited to participate?  Stakeholder and community engagement will begin in October.  It will include 7 workshops at various locations around the city.  Once we have a schedule of the meetings, it will be posted in all our facilities and distributed to our contact lists of stakeholders, facility users, including anyone that receives communications from the department (including Aquatics), via social media, etc.

How is community outreach currently taking place?  In addition to the pop-ups and the community workshops, we will be conducting community surveys.  One open survey for anyone to complete as well as a separate statistically valid survey.

Are there upcoming meetings, workshops, surveys, or other opportunities for members of the community to provide input?

See my second and third bullets, we are still working on the dates and locations. The open community survey will be available for anyone.

Where can we find information about the Master Plan and the community outreach process?

Our webpage is still getting built out and will have workshop meeting dates once we have them in place.  In the meantime, here is the link: https://sbparksandrec.santabarbaraca.gov/projects/parks-and-recreation-master-plan  You can sign up for notifications there.

I am attaching a presentation we made to the City Council on April 7 that outlines the public participation process.  Please note that the schedule has changed slightly since that presentation with the community outreach happening later.  We want to be sure to host meetings well after the summer season, school start-up and the Labor Day holiday with the hope that more community members can attend.

The work to draft the plan will not begin until early 2027 once the community engagement portion of the project is complete.  The draft plan will also have an outreach component.
